Abstract:Background
Poly-GA, a dipeptide repeat protein unconventionally translated from GGGGCC repeat expansions in C9orf72, is abundant in C9orf72-related amyotrophic lateral sclerosis (ALS) and frontotemporal dementia (FTD). Although the poly-GA aggregates have been identified in C9orf72-ALS/FTD neurons, the effects on UPS and autophagy, and their exact molecular mechanisms have not been fully elucidated.
